Max Verstappen Ready to Give His All in Ultimate Abu Dhabi Finale.

In the wake of a decisive victory at the Lusail Grand Prix, the Red Bull driver has substantially narrowed the deficit in the championship standings. Now sitting just a dozen points behind leader McLaren's Lando Norris and in front of teammate Oscar Piastri, the stage is set for a nail-biting three-way title decider at the famous Yas Marina Circuit.

A Victory Shaped by Opportunism and Precision.

The Dutchman's Qatar win was far from straightforward. Even though he delivered a masterful drive for his team, the victory was heavily influenced by a controversial strategic call from the McLaren team. Deciding to stay on track during an initial safety car period, McLaren inadvertently handed the advantage to Verstappen, who seized the moment perfectly.

"I'm looking forward to it, I'm ready to go there and fight for it," he stated. "My mindset is with just optimism. I try everything I can but equally, should I fall short, I still know that I had an incredible season."

This outlook he claims alleviates the pressure. The aim for the final round is simple: to extract every single element from himself and the machine.

An Improbable Comeback Powered by Upgrades and Teamwork.

What makes this championship charge truly astonishing is the margin he has come back. Following the Dutch Grand Prix in late August, he was a massive 104 points behind the then-leader Oscar Piastri and had openly dismissed his title chances.

The shift began with major technical upgrades introduced by his team at the Monza. Modifications to the car's floor and aerodynamic package rectified long-standing balance issues, allowing the driver to regain confidence with the car once more.

From then on, his form has been nothing short of formidable, securing a quintet of triumphs and several top-three finishes. He was eager to highlight the collective effort behind this resurgence.

"We have triumphed where maybe we shouldn't have, by making the correct decision as a unit," he explained. "My collaboration with my engineer, GP and the entire crew... we are perfectly synchronized."

The Scenario for a Unforgettable Finale.

With the paddock arrive in Abu Dhabi, the championship picture is crystal clear.

  • Lando Norris will claim his first-ever world title if he finishes ahead of both his two rivals or takes a top-three position.
  • Max Verstappen must win and hope that his rival places fourth or lower.
  • Oscar Piastri, who is by sixteen points, needs a victory and see his teammate end up no higher than sixth.

The pressure falls squarely on McLaren, who have watched a comfortable advantage slip away due to costly errors, including a double disqualification in Las Vegas. For Verstappen, the situation creates an atmosphere of liberation, transforming the final race into a simple opportunity to attack with everything to gain.
